Indigenous Language and Arts Grant Scheme Funding - Warddeken Lead
We are designing a mobile app to support Indigenous and non-Indigenous people to gain fluency in each other's languages in West Arnhem. Indigenous and non-Indigenous people will use the app to create language learning materials that facilitate their day-to-day work on Caring for Country. These materials involve the spoken vernacular language along with images and commentary, delivered via mobile devices. They will be used for language learning in the ranger programs and the schools in Kabulwarnamyo and Manmoyi.
